Definisi 'dramatic play'
English to English
1 a dramatic work intended for performance by actors on a stage
• he wrote several plays but only one was produced on Broadway
source: wordnet30
More Word(s)
playlet, dramatist, playwright, dramatise, dramatize, drama, dramatic composition, dramatic work, grand guignol, theater of the absurd, miracle play, morality play, stage direction, act,

Visual Synonyms
Click for larger image